Air curtains, also known as air doors, are devices used in commercial and industrial buildings to create a barrier of air across an opening, typically a doorway or entrance. These curtains work by blowing a controlled stream of air downward or horizontally to separate two different environments, usually an indoor space and the outdoor environment. Here are some key features and uses of air curtains
Air curtains generate a continuous flow of air that can range from a gentle breeze to a high-velocity stream, depending on the specific application and the desired effect.
Air Temperature Control
Depending on the model, air curtains can be heated or unheated. Heated air curtains are used in cold climates to create a warm barrier that prevents the infiltration of cold outdoor air.
